At Dr Sknn, we make use of the advanced Lynton Lumina Intense Pulsed Light System (IPL) which is employed by the NHS and private hospitals throughout the UK to safely and effectively treat Cherry Angioma on skin types I-IV. By emitting light in a certain wavelength range, at Dr Sknn we focus on absorption peaks in haemoglobin and oxy-haemoglobin, enabling us to treat Cherry Angioma of different sizes and depths while minimising harm to the surrounding skin. After treatment, the damaged vessels are taken up by the body, leaving little or no trace of the initial lesion.

At Dr Sknn, a medical history and physical examination, along with photographs, will be carried out at the consultation. There will be a chance to talk over any worries, expectations, outcomes, or queries you may be having. Before the treatment, any follow-up advice and the potential risks related to the Intense Pulsed Light (IPL) procedure will be gone over to make sure you grasp it all and a consent form is signed. Moreover, if it is an untried area being treated, a minor patch test will be executed to verify suitability.
